programador

912 palavras 4 páginas
Revisão
Historia
Anos 50
Sistema centralizados
Processamento Seqüencial
Anos 50 - SO tipo lote
SO tipo tempo compartilhado
Mainframes interligados – distribuição de processamento
Anos 80 surge o microcomputador
Micro interligado com mainfraime
Anos 90 – Surgimento rede local, evolução da tecnologia de redes existentes
Sistema distribuídos
Cooperação - todos por todos, cada um faz sua tarefa.
Colaboração - todos com a mesma finalidade
SD
Finalidade: compartilhar todo tipo de recurso
Razões: economia e compartilhamento de informação
SD possui componentes dispersos na rede
A dispersão leva a erros de projetos
Técnicas de escalabilidade:
Distribuição: dividir dados e computações nas máquinas
Replicação: fazer cópias disponíveis em várias máquinas
Caching: permitir que processos clientes acessem cópias locais
Tipos de SD
Sistemas de computação distribuídos
Utilizado para tarefas de alto desempenho
Computação de cluster e computação em grade.
Cluster
homogeneidade
Conecta por uma mesma rede local de alta velocidade
As estação utilizam mesmo SO
Computação em grade
Heteregoneidade
Diferentes HW e SW e tecnologias de redes.
Sistema de informação distribuídos
Necessita de controle de transação
Sistema distribuídos pervasirvos
Dispositivos de computação moveis e embutidos
Equipamentos pequenos, uso de bateria e mobilidade.
SD- Aplicações comerciais
Suporte a concorrência dos clientes
Alto grau de confiabilidade
Privacidade de informações
SD –Móvel
Computação nômade
Execução de tarefa enquanto o usuário de move
Wireless
Usuário se movimenta conectado ao um conjunto fizo de estações
Adaptativa
A aplicação se move
Ubiquia
Computadores trabalham de Forma invisível
Também chamado de pervasive
Capitulo 2
Programação concorrente
Processamento simultâneo que não requer múltiplos processadores
Programação paralela
Processamento executado em múltiplos processadores
Programação distribuída
Processamento em múltiplos

Relacionados

  • Programador
    1141 palavras | 5 páginas
  • programador
    1670 palavras | 7 páginas
  • Programador
    555 palavras | 3 páginas
  • Programador
    322 palavras | 2 páginas
  • Programador
    2907 palavras | 12 páginas
  • Programador
    21578 palavras | 87 páginas
  • Programador
    3959 palavras | 16 páginas
  • Programador
    2626 palavras | 11 páginas
  • programador
    518 palavras | 3 páginas
  • programador
    9047 palavras | 37 páginas